enable binary install for Congress

congress binary package is available in rpm base distro
https://trunk.rdoproject.org/

Change-Id: I4f2f9396925d28322d2d5a625cc96d8a5386b129
This commit is contained in:
caoyuan 2017-03-14 16:48:21 +08:00
parent 18fe77689b
commit 3878f30b31
2 changed files with 3 additions and 9 deletions

View File

@ -13,14 +13,10 @@ MAINTAINER {{ maintainer }}
'congress-common', 'congress-common',
'congress-server'] 'congress-server']
%} %}
# TODO(Md Nadeem): need to add congress binary package when it is available in rpm base distro
#https://trunk.rdoproject.org/
{% elif base_distro in ['centos', 'oraclelinux', 'rhel'] %} {% elif base_distro in ['centos', 'oraclelinux', 'rhel'] %}
{% set congress_base_packages = [
RUN echo '{{ install_type }} not yet available for {{ base_distro }}' \ 'openstack-congress']
&& /bin/false %}
{% endif %} {% endif %}
{{ macros.install_packages(congress_base_packages | customizable("packages")) }} {{ macros.install_packages(congress_base_packages | customizable("packages")) }}

View File

@ -67,7 +67,6 @@ class BuildTest(object):
class BuildTestCentosBinary(BuildTest, base.BaseTestCase): class BuildTestCentosBinary(BuildTest, base.BaseTestCase):
excluded_images = [ excluded_images = [
"bifrost-base", "bifrost-base",
"congress-base",
"freezer-base", "freezer-base",
"kafka", "kafka",
"karbor-base", "karbor-base",
@ -143,7 +142,6 @@ class BuildTestUbuntuSource(BuildTest, base.BaseTestCase):
class BuildTestOracleLinuxBinary(BuildTest, base.BaseTestCase): class BuildTestOracleLinuxBinary(BuildTest, base.BaseTestCase):
excluded_images = [ excluded_images = [
"bifrost-base", "bifrost-base",
"congress-base",
"freezer-base", "freezer-base",
"kafka", "kafka",
"karbor-base", "karbor-base",